Basset Hound vs Skye Terrier

People compare Basset Hounds and Skye Terriers because both are low-slung, long-bodied dogs with serious expressions and loyal hearts. On paper, they seem like odd choices to weigh against each other. one’s a French hound, the other a Scottish terrier. but their similar size and unusual silhouettes make them cross paths in searches. That’s where the resemblance ends. The Basset Hound is the social butterfly of the two. You’ll find them sprawled at a child’s feet during snack time or baying happily at the back door when the mail arrives. They’re built for family life. Their droopy ears need weekly cleaning, yes, and they’ll gain weight if you blink wrong, but they’re steady with kids and tolerant of chaos. They’re not fast, and they won’t come when called if a scent catches their interest. blame their 230-million scent receptors. The Skye Terrier is more reserved, more deliberate. They’re not barkers, but they’ll stand their ground if something feels off. Grooming is a non-negotiable commitment. those floor-length coats tangle in hours. They bond fiercely with one or two people and can be wary of strangers, including toddlers who move fast and scream. They were bred to go into dark dens after predators. That history means they’re brave, but also stubborn, and not always keen on sharing space with cats or small pets. If you want a laid-back, kid-friendly companion who fits well in a busy household, go Basset. If you want a dignified, deeply loyal partner who thrives in a calm, adult-oriented home and don’t mind grooming daily, the Skye might be your match. Here’s the thing no one says: the Basset’s laziness is a trap. They’ll train you to feed them more and walk them less. And the Skye’s silence? It’s not indifference. it’s assessment. They’re always watching, always deciding if you’re worth following.
